Quality Evaluation of Pinelliae Rhizoma and Its Processed Products Before and After Sulfur Fumigation Based on UPLC-Q-TOF-MS
Objective To establish an ultra-performance liquid chromatography-quadrupole/time-of-flight high-resolution mass spectrometry(UPLC-Q-TOF-MS)method for evaluating the quality of Pinelliae Rhizoma and its processed products before and after sulfur fumigation.Methods The chromatographic column was Waters HSS T3 column(100 mm × 2.1 mm,1.7 μm),the mobile phase was methanol acetonitrile(1∶1,V/V)-0.01 formic acid solution(gradient elution).Compound data of Pinelliae Rhizoma and its processed products before and after sulfur fumigation were collected under positive and negative ion monitoring modes,and those were compared with compounds retrieved from Chemspider,mzCloud,Metaboanalyst databases,and relevant literature.The Sciex OS software was used to analyze the collected data of the sample processed by sulfur fumigation,identify characteristic neutral loss or characteristic fragment ions of sulfur-containing compounds,and determine the sulfur-containing products of Pinelliae Rhizoma and its processed products after sulfur fumigation.The Pinelliae Rhizoma and its processed products were classified by the partial least squares-discriminant analysis(PLS-DA)method.Results A total of 254 compounds were identified from Pinelliae Rhizoma and its processed products,and the main compounds identified were small molecule compounds such as amino acids,nucleosides and their derivatives,organic acids,and natural products such as saponins,alkaloids and lignin derivatives.A total of 31 sulfur-containing compounds could be detected in all the processed products of Pinelliae Rhizoma(Pinelliae Rhizoma Praeparatum cum Zingibere et Alumine,Pinelliae Rhizoma Praeparatum,and Pinelliae Rhizoma Praeparatum cum Alumine)after sulfur fumigation,among which 6-gingerol was found only in Pinelliae Rhizoma Praeparatum cum Zingibere et Alumine,Daidzein and glycyrrhizin were found only in Pinelliae Rhizoma Praeparatum.In Pinelliae Rhizoma processed with different degrees of sulfur fumigation,the trend of peak area changes in sulfur content was basically in line with the trend of severe sulfur fumigation,exceeding the limit>slightly fumigation,and slightly exceeding the limit>no fumigation.Conclusion The established UPLC-Q-TOF-MS method can rapidly and comprehensively analyze the chemical compounds of Pinelliae Rhizoma and its processed products.Sulfur fumigation can affect the quality of Pinelliae Rhizoma and its processed products.During the processing of Pinelliae Rhizoma,sulfur fumigation technology should be used in a reasonable and standardized manner to avoid the impact of excessive sulfur fumigation on the quality of Pinelliae Rhizoma.
